From bd0a1f0d01058fc2388743e11888c3bc1fa0da1d Mon Sep 17 00:00:00 2001 From: htliang128 Date: Sat, 25 May 2024 12:20:57 +0800 Subject: [PATCH] Update of Socks Proxy adding headers --- .../io/github/jwdeveloper/tiktok/http/HttpProxyClient.java |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/Client/src/main/java/io/github/jwdeveloper/tiktok/http/HttpProxyClient.java b/Client/src/main/java/io/github/jwdeveloper/tiktok/http/HttpProxyClient.java index 4be4107..b3dcf8d 100644 --- a/Client/src/main/java/io/github/jwdeveloper/tiktok/http/HttpProxyClient.java +++ b/Client/src/main/java/io/github/jwdeveloper/tiktok/http/HttpProxyClient.java @@ -106,9 +106,7 @@ public class HttpProxyClient extends HttpClient { socksConnection.setConnectTimeout(httpClientSettings.getTimeout().toMillisPart()); socksConnection.setReadTimeout(httpClientSettings.getTimeout().toMillisPart()); Map requestHeaders = httpClientSettings.getHeaders(); - for (Map.Entry entry : requestHeaders.entrySet()) { - socksConnection.setRequestProperty(entry.getKey(), entry.getValue()); - } + requestHeaders.forEach(socksConnection::setRequestProperty); byte[] body = socksConnection.getInputStream().readAllBytes(); Map> responseHeaders = socksConnection.getHeaderFields()